    Originally Posted by Qbee
    Oh how cute!! How did you do the "piping" stuff around the flowers on the end blocks and the center of the flowers in the flower pot of center block?? I'm in love!!

    Originally Posted by JudyG
    Well, the early birds are all finished and the rest of us are just now starting to finish our second rows. Here is the row I did for AmandaB (Group 11) and a little closer look at the 3 different blocks in the row.
    Thanks Qbee, glad you like it. The "piping" stuff around the flowers on the end blocks is embroidery with a really heavy thread called "Pearl Crown Rayon" by YLI.

    I did the center of the flowers in the pot by Ruching a circle and squishing in where I wanted it to be and tacking it down. First attempt at that, but I thought it came out well.
